Vladimir Radenković (born 22 January 1978) is a Serbian football manager and former player who is currently the manager of Nemzeti Bajnokság I club Diósgyőr.[1]
Diósgyőr
On 14 February 2024, he was appointed as the manager of Nemzeti Bajnokság I club Diósgyőr.[2][3][4] He debuted with a 4–0 victory over Fehérvár in the 2023–24 Nemzeti Bajnokság I season.[5] At the end of the season, Diósgyőr finished in the seventh position; thus, avoided relegation.[6]
